Subject: Re: get_file() unsafe under epoll (was Re: [syzbot] [fs?] [io-uring?] general protection fault in __ep_remove)
Date: Fri, 3 May 2024 22:53:03 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240503215303.GC2118490@ZenIV>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<CAHk-=wgRphONC5NBagypZpgriCUtztU7LCC9BzGZDEjWQbSVWQ@mail.gmail.com>

On Fri, May 03, 2024 at 02:42:22PM -0700, Linus Torvalds wrote:
> On Fri, 3 May 2024 at 14:36, Al Viro <viro@zeniv.linux.org.uk> wrote:
> >
> > ... the last part is no-go - poll_wait() must be able to grab a reference
> > (well, the callback in it must)
> 
> Yeah. I really think that *poll* itself is doing everything right. It
> knows that it's called with a file pointer with a reference, and it
> adds its own references as needed.

Not really.  Note that select's __pollwait() does *NOT* leave a reference
at the mercy of driver - it's stuck into poll_table_entry->filp and
the poll_freewait() knows how to take those out.


dmabuf does something very different - it grabs the damn thing into
its private data structures and for all we know it could keep it for
a few hours, until some even materializes.
